10. Build the Virtual Array

When the system is energized and the Envoy detects at least one microinverter, create the virtual array in
Enlighten from the installation map you created.
You can scan and upload the paper copy of the Installation Map, or you can use the ArrayGun feature
from the Enphase Installer Toolkit to easily build and configure a system. Refer to
http://enphase.com/products/arraygun/
To build the virtual array manually:
a. Log into Enlighten.
b. Use Array Builder to create the
virtual array in Enlighten.
c. Use your installation map as
your reference.
To see the Array Builder demo, go to
http://enphase.com/support/videos.
Once the virtual array is built, Enlighten
displays a graphic representation of the
PV system. It also shows detailed
current and historical performance
information.

11. View System Performance in Enlighten

Once the array is built and the system is activated, you can log in to Enlighten to view site data.
If you have not done so already, log in to Enlighten to view system data.
